Coca-Cola takes consumers to a galaxy far, far away with ‘Star Wars’

Coca-Cola, Disney launch limited-edition ‘Refresh Your Galaxy’ connection

By Staff Beverage Industry
Coca Cola X Star Wars

Image courtesy of The Coca-Cola Co. 

June 26, 2025

Coca-Cola and Disney announced a new collaboration to unite fans across the galaxy. The Coca Cola x “Star Wars”: Refresh Your Galaxy campaign celebrates the uplifting power of fandom and community, it says.

This partnership builds on Coca-Cola’s 70-year relationship with Disney and spotlights the power of “Star Wars” fandom, bringing together the magic of Coca-Cola with the epic storytelling of Disney and “Star Wars.” It celebrates the connections that unite consumers, across galaxies, generations and fandoms through exclusive, limited-edition Coca-Cola pack designs that feature iconic “Star Wars” characters.

“For generations, Coca-Cola and Disney have shared a commitment to creating moments of joy and human connection,” said Islam ElDessouky, global vice president of creative strategy and content at Coca-Cola, in a statement. “This collaboration is about more than just bringing together two iconic brands — it’s about celebrating the power of ‘Star Wars’ fandom, shared passions and the strength of community when we lift each other up.”

Fans can collect 30 limited-edition designers and unlock an immersive augmented reality (AR) experience to share powerful messages of community and connection, it adds. The AR experience allows fans to share uplifting messages of community and connection in the style of a “Star Wars” hologram transmission. The multi-faceted campaign will engage “Star Wars” fans around the world, it notes, supported by creative content across TV, digital platforms and out-of-home activations.

“A cornerstone of Disney’s collaboration with Coca-Cola continues to be creating campaigns in honor of fans,” said Mindy Hamilton, senior vice president of global marketing partnerships at The Walt Disney Co., in a statement. “’Star Wars’ is a powerful cultural force around the world, with millions of fans across generations who carry these stories off the screen and into their lives. This custom campaign is for them and inspired by them.”

The collaboration kicks off with new creative content set in a movie theater, a culturally iconic location for “Star Wars” and Coca-Cola, it says. From discovering the hum of a lightsaber, to experiencing movie marathons, the cinema has long been a powerful place to capture the real magic of “Star Wars” and Coca-Cola, and will be at the center of the campaign.
